TPP2a bromide

TPP2a bromide is a thioredoxin reductase (TrxR) inhibitor with an IC50 value of 1.16 μM, and also acts as a TrxR-specific fluorescent probe with environment-sensitive fluorescence. TPP2a bromide selectively forms covalent interactions with subcellular mitochondrial TrxR, thereby modifying its Sec498 residue. TPP2a bromide can increase the level of reactive oxygen species (ROS) in cells and induce mitochondrial apoptosis in cancer cells. TPP2a bromide exhibits enhanced cytotoxicity against cancer cell lines. TPP2a bromide can be used in research related to cervical cancer, lung cancer, etc.
